## Changed defaults

Heads up: the Ledgerline tax-rate lookup cache now defaults to a 15-minute TTL instead of 24 hours. Turns out rates in the Veldt County sandbox were going stale mid-demo, which was embarrassing. Eviction is now LRU rather than FIFO, and the cache warms on boot. If you're reviewing, check that nothing hardcodes the old TTL. The new defaults land as follows.

deployment values, bajop-taweg:
holwyn:
  log_level: debug
  metrics_host: metrics.holwyn.zemvarsys.internal
  pool_size: 32

Ticket TELEM-412: Gzip compression skipped on telemetry payloads over 1 MB

New folks: this affects the Larkfield collector. Repro steps: 1) Start the agent with default config. 2) Generate a 1.2 MB metrics batch using the seed script. 3) Observe the payload ships uncompressed. Expected: gzip applied regardless of size. To replay against staging, use the bearer token below.

session JWT of badug-yahop = eyJhbGciOiJIUzI1NiIsInR5cCI6IkpXVCJ9.eyJzdWIiOiIeu03eSoYBIIn0.ffwDVgJueWUa

**Q: Why did my request get a 429 from the Tollgate gateway?**

Tollgate enforces per-service token buckets: 200 requests/minute default, bursts up to 50. Limits are keyed on the calling service identity, not IP. If you're reviewing code that retries on 429, check it honors the Retry-After header and backs off exponentially — hammering the gateway triggers a temporary ban. Custom limits require a quota entry in the gateway config repo, approved by the platform team. For quota increases or disputes, email the gateway owners at the address below.

escalation mailbox, fahaf-bajep: druael@lumiccorp.internal

## Ticket: Config drift on Pictona image cache nodes

Welcome aboard — good first ticket. The Pictona image cache leaks memory when eviction is misconfigured, and three nodes in the Sellwick cluster have drifted from the fleet baseline (someone hand-edited them during an incident last quarter, classic). Symptom: resident memory climbs steadily until the box gets OOM-killed around day four. Fix is simple: re-apply the baseline and restart the cache process, one node at a time. The baseline every node should be running is the following.

service settings:
oliath:
  log_level: debug
  metrics_host: metrics.oliath.zemvarsys.internal
  pool_size: 8